尝试在Spyder中导入pyMC3时,我收到以下错误。我尝试重新安装软件包,但不知道为什么我无法导入。我尝试过搜索类似的帖子但无法找到答案
我可以毫无问题地导入theano
import pymc3
Traceback (most recent call last):
File "<ipython-input-1-37bf2a3357ff>", line 1, in <module>
import pymc3
File "C:\ProgramData\Anaconda3\lib\site-packages\pymc3\__init__.py", line 5,
in <module>
from .distributions import *
File "C:\ProgramData\Anaconda3\lib\site-
packages\pymc3\distributions\__init__.py", line 1, in <module>
from . import timeseries
File "C:\ProgramData\Anaconda3\lib\site-
packages\pymc3\distributions\timeseries.py", line 5, in <module>
from .continuous import get_tau_sd, Normal, Flat
File "C:\ProgramData\Anaconda3\lib\site-
packages\pymc3\distributions\continuous.py", line 16, in <module>
from pymc3.theanof import floatX
File "C:\ProgramData\Anaconda3\lib\site-packages\pymc3\theanof.py", line 7,
in <module>
from theano.sandbox.rng_mrg import MRG_RandomStreams
File "C:\ProgramData\Anaconda3\lib\site-packages\theano\sandbox\rng_mrg.py",
line 23, in <module>
from . import multinomial
File "C:\ProgramData\Anaconda3\lib\site-
packages\theano\sandbox\multinomial.py", line 12, in <module>
from theano.sandbox.cuda import cuda_available, GpuOp, register_opt
File "C:\ProgramData\Anaconda3\lib\site-
packages\theano\sandbox\cuda\__init__.py", line 153, in <module>
compile_cuda_ndarray = not try_import()
File "C:\ProgramData\Anaconda3\lib\site-
packages\theano\sandbox\cuda\__init__.py", line 126, in try_import
import cuda_ndarray.cuda_ndarray
File "<frozen importlib._bootstrap>", line 971, in _find_and_load
File "<frozen importlib._bootstrap>", line 951, in _find_and_load_unlocked
File "<frozen importlib._bootstrap>", line 890, in _find_spec
File "<frozen importlib._bootstrap>", line 864, in _find_spec_legacy
File "C:\ProgramData\Anaconda3\lib\site-packages\pyximport\pyximport.py",
line 253, in find_module
fp, pathname, (ext,mode,ty) = imp.find_module(fullname,package_path)
File "C:\ProgramData\Anaconda3\lib\imp.py", line 271, in find_module
"not {}".format(type(path)))
RuntimeError: 'path' must be None or a list, not <class
'_frozen_importlib_external._NamespacePath'>